alerting_manage_routingManage Grafana alerting routing configuration, including notification policies, contact points and time intervals.
Notification policies define how alerts are grouped, routed, and which contact points receive them. Time intervals define active/mute periods for alert notifications.

alerting_manage_rulesManage Grafana alert rules with full CRUD capabilities and filtering.
When to use:
When NOT to use:
operation|string|The operation to perform: 'list', 'get', 'versions', 'create', 'update', or 'delete'. To create a rule, use operation 'create' and provide all required fields in a single call. To update a rule, first use 'get' to retrieve its full configuration, then 'update' with all required fields plus your changes.
annotations|object optional|Optional annotations for the alert rule
condition|string optional|The query condition identifier, e.g. 'A', 'B' (required for 'create', 'update')
data|array optional|Array of alert query objects (required for 'create'/'update'). Each object has: datasourceUid (string, required), model (object with expr for data queries or type/expression/conditions for expressions), refId (string, auto-assigned if omitted), relativeTimeRange ({from, to} in seconds, defaults to {from:600,to:0}). For server-side expressions use datasourceUid 'expr'. Example: [{datasourceUid: 'prometheus', model: {expr: 'up == 0'}}, {datasourceUid: 'expr', model: {type: 'threshold', expression: 'A', conditions: [{evaluator: {type: 'gt', params: [0]}}]}}]
datasource_uid|string optional|Optional: UID of a Prometheus or Loki datasource to query for datasource-managed alert rules (for 'list' operation)
disable_provenance|boolean optional|If true, the alert remains editable in the Grafana UI (sets X-Disable-Provenance header). Defaults to true.
exec_err_state|string optional|State on execution error: NoData, Alerting, OK (required for 'create', 'update')
folder_uid|string optional|The folder UID. For 'list': filter by exact folder UID (mutually exclusive with search_folder). For 'create'/'update': the folder to store the rule in (required).
for|string optional|Duration before alert fires, e.g. '5m' (required for 'create', 'update')
is_paused|boolean optional|If true, the alert rule remains inactive, Default is false
keep_firing_for|string optional|Enables continous firing of alert for specified time even when condition is no longer met. Default is 0 (resolves immediately)
label_selectors|array optional|Prometheus-style selectors to filter alert rules by labels. Each string is a selector e.g. '{severity="critical", team=~"backend."}'. All selectors must match (AND).
labels|object optional|Optional labels for the alert rule
limit_alerts|integer optional|Limit alert instances per rule. For list: 0 omits alerts. For get: <=0 defaults to 200. Max 200.
matchers|array optional|Label matchers to filter alert instances. Each string is a Prometheus-style matcher e.g. 'severity="critical"', 'env!="dev"', 'team=~"backend."'. Requires Grafana 12.4+.
missing_series_evals_to_resolve|integer optional|Consecutive evaluation intervals with no data required to mark the alert as resolved. Default is 2.
no_data_state|string optional|State when no data: NoData, Alerting, OK (required for 'create', 'update')
notification_settings|object optional|Notification settings object. Fields: receiver (string, required), groupBy ([]string), groupWait/groupInterval/repeatInterval (duration strings), muteTimeIntervals/activeTimeIntervals ([]string).
org_id|integer optional|The organization ID (required for 'create', 'update')
record|object optional|Recording rule config. Fields: from (string, required - ref ID e.g. 'A'), metric (string, required - metric name), targetDatasourceUid (string, optional).
rule_group|string optional|The rule group name (required for 'create', 'update')
rule_limit|integer optional|Maximum number of rules to return (default 200, max 200). Requires Grafana 12.4+ (for 'list' operation)
rule_type|string optional|Filter by rule type (for 'list' operation)
rule_uid|string optional|The UID of the alert rule (required for 'get', 'versions', 'update', 'delete'; optional for 'create')
search_folder|string optional|Search folders by path using partial matching (for 'list' operation). Requires Grafana 12.4+. Mutually exclusive with folder_uid.
search_rule_name|string optional|Search alert rule names/titles using partial matching. Requires Grafana 12.4+ (for 'list' operation)
states|array optional|Filter by alert state: firing, pending, normal, recovering, nodata, error (for 'list' operation)
title|string optional|The title of the alert rule (required for 'create', 'update')This tool may perform destructive updates.

create_datasourceCreate a datasource. If type is ambiguous, call search_plugin_information first; install the plugin if needed. IMPORTANT: always call this tool twice. First call: provide only the type — the tool returns a field schema. After receiving the schema, you MUST ask the user for every required field value explicitly; do not infer or use defaults without user confirmation. Second call: provide the type, the display name in the top-level name argument, schemaReviewed=true, and the fields map populated with values confirmed by the user. Never handle credentials — remind the user to rotate any detected. Returns UID, health check, and a config page link.
| Parameters |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
name | string | Datasource display name |
type | string | Grafana datasource plugin type, for example prometheus |
access | string optional | How Grafana should access the datasource (proxy or direct) |
basicAuth | boolean optional | Whether Grafana should use basic auth |
database | string optional | Optional database name |
fields | object optional | Datasource field values to provision, keyed by field key from the schema returned on the first call. The server uses each field's target (root or jsonData) to place values correctly in the YAML. Example: {"url": "http://prometheus:9090", "httpMethod": "POST"}. |
isDefault | boolean optional | Whether this should become the default datasource |
schemaReviewed | boolean optional | Set to true on the second call to confirm you reviewed the schema and collected values from the user. |
url | string optional | Datasource base URL when required by the plugin |
withCredentials | boolean optional | Whether Grafana should forward credentials such as cookies |

generate_deeplinkGenerate deeplink URLs for Grafana resources. Supports dashboards (requires dashboardUid or provisioningPreview), panels (requires dashboardUid or provisioningPreview, plus panelId), and Explore queries (requires datasourceUid and optionally queries). For dashboard and panel links, provisioningPreview points at a dashboard staged on a provisioning repository branch (e.g. a git-sync PR preview). For explore links, the time range and queries are embedded inside the Grafana explore state. Set shorten=true to also attempt a /goto/ short URL; if shortening fails, the full deeplink is returned.
| Parameters |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
resourceType | string | Type of resource: dashboard, panel, or explore |
dashboardUid | string optional | Dashboard UID (for stored dashboards). Mutually exclusive with provisioningPreview for dashboard and panel types. |
datasourceUid | string optional | Datasource UID (required for explore type) |
panelId | integer optional | Panel ID (required for panel type) |
provisioningPreview | object optional | Identifies a dashboard staged on a provisioning repository branch (e.g. a git-sync PR preview). Mutually exclusive with dashboardUid for dashboard and panel types. |
queries | array optional | List of query objects for explore links (e.g. [{"refId":"A","expr":"up"}]) |
queryParams | object optional | Additional URL query parameters (for dashboard/panel types) |
shorten | boolean optional | If true, try to shorten the generated URL to /goto/. If shortening fails, return the original deeplink. |
timeRange | object optional | Time range for the link |

get_dashboard_by_uidRetrieves the complete dashboard, including panels, variables, and settings, for a specific dashboard identified by its UID. The response includes 'apiVersion' and 'isV2': when 'isV2' is true the dashboard uses the v2 schema (panels live under 'elements' keyed by name, arranged by 'layout'; variables under 'variables'), otherwise it is classic v1 ('panels[]' with 'templating.list'). WARNING: Large dashboards can consume significant context window space. Consider using get_dashboard_summary for overview or get_dashboard_property for specific data instead.
| Parameters |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
uid | string | The UID of the dashboard |
This tool is read-only. It does not modify its environment.
get_dashboard_panel_queriesRetrieve panel queries from a Grafana dashboard. Supports all datasource types (Prometheus, Loki, CloudWatch, SQL, etc.) and row-nested panels. Optionally filter to a specific panel by ID with panelId. Optionally provide variables for template variable substitution, which populates processedQuery and requiredVariables fields. Returns an array of objects with fields: title, query (raw expression), datasource (object with uid and type), and optionally processedQuery, refId, and requiredVariables.
| Parameters |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
uid | string | The UID of the dashboard |
panelId | integer optional | Optional panel ID to filter to a specific panel |
variables | object optional | Optional variable substitutions (e.g., {"job": "api-server"}) |
This tool is read-only. It does not modify its environment.
